WebApr 6, 2024 · Who is the moderator of a church meeting? The moderator presides over the meeting. It is his job to guide the meeting and insure that proper decorum is maintained. Note that the term “moderator” involves moderation. The moderator is to be an arbitrator, or an intermediary. ...
